JOB DESCRIPTION
JOB TITLE: SENIOR PRACTICE NURSE MINOR ILLNESS
REPORTS TO: SENIOR PRACTICE NURSE (Clinically)
PRACTICE MANAGER (Administratively)
RESPONSIBLE FOR: ALL NURSING/HEALTHCARE STAFF
HOURS: 37.5 HOURS PER WEEK
Job responsibilities:
Diagnosing and treating patients presenting with minor illness
Triage and treat patients wishing to see a health care professional, making any necessary referrals to other members of the primary health care team
Ensure clinical practice is safe and effective and remains within boundaries of competence and to acknowledge limitations
Advise patients on general health care and minor ailments, with referral to other members of the primary and secondary health care team as necessary
Providing assessment, screening treatment services and health education advice:
Chronic Illness Overview particularly diabetes, COPD and asthma
Spirometry and Reversibility
Diabetic Clinic (including new diabetics)
Dietary advice
Smear taker
Contraceptive/HRT Reviews and Family Planning
Routine immunisations and vaccinations babies, children and adults
Blood pressure checks including 24hr BP Monitoring
Urinalysis
ECG
Phlebotomy
First registration checks/health surveillance/general health advice
Assisting with minor procedures in the treatment room
Organise and coordinate the provision of nursing services for the practice to include the delegation of duties to other members of the team as appropriate
Provide general and specific health screenings to the practice patients (within agreed protocols) with referral to other members of the primary and secondary health care team as necessary
Pathological specimens and investigatory procedures
Administration and professional responsibilities
Participate in the administrative and professional responsibilities of the practice team
Ensure accurate and legible notes of all consultations and treatments are recorded in the patients notes
Ensure the clinical computer system is kept up to date, with accurate details recorded and amended
Ensure appropriate items of service claims are made accurately, reporting any problems to the practice manager
Ensure accurate completion of all necessary documentation associated with patient health care and registration with the practice
Ensure collection and maintenance of statistical information required for regular and ad hoc reports and audit
Attend and participate in practice meetings as required
Restocking and maintenance of clinical areas and consulting rooms
Minor operations
Management of the treatment room for minor operations, including maintenance of equipment and stock, adequate staffing and ensuring appropriate items of service claims are made
Assist the GP to carry out minor operations as required
Report any problems to the practice manager/deputy practice manager

Training and personal development
Training requirement will be monitored by yearly appraisal and will be in accordance with practice requirements. Personal development will be encouraged and supported by the practice. It is the individuals responsibility to remain up to date with recent developments.
Participate in the education and training of students of all disciplines and the introduction of all members of the practice staff where appropriate
Develop and maintain an in house nurse-training programme reporting to the practice manager
Maintain continued education by attendance at courses and study days as deemed useful or necessary for professional development
If it is necessary to expand the role to include additional responsibilities, full training will be given
Develop and maintain a Personal Learning Plan
Liaison
As well as the nursing team, there is a need to work closely with reception and office staff to ensure the smooth running of the practice, reporting any problems encountered to the relevant person and ensuring everyone is aware of the different roles within the nursing team.
There is also the need to establish and maintain good liaison with other surgeries and agencies, including secondary care

Manage, supervise and guide the nursing team
To manage the nursing service in participation with the practice manager, ensuring relevant information is disseminated to and from the nursing staff
In participation with the practice manager, carry out yearly appraisals of all the nursing staff and produce a training programme
Ensure adequate nursing cover is provided while within the practice guidelines, keeping the practice manager informed of any problems
Develop and maintain practice policies and protocols for all nursing activity
To be the infection control lead in the practice and ensure all staff are aware of current procedures
To plan, chair and minute management and training meetings for all nurses following the training programme
Ensure agreed practice audits are carried out
Ensure the practice manager is aware of any matters arising or problems / potential problems
Ensure all surgery-produced nursing leaflets are kept up to date
